Depression treatment: Alternative treatments for depression include exercise, eating a healthy diet, therapy, support groups, herbal supplements ( i.e. 5 htp, same and st john's wort) and journaling vitamins can also be helpful such as a b complex, vitamin d and omega 3. For severe depression a combination of therapy and medication work best.

Therapy+: Among the non-medication options, psychotherapy (cbt/ipt) has the best evidence supporting its effectiveness. There are many other options - sam-e, exercise, light therapy, certain omega-3 fatty acids, but studies supporting them are few and involved small number of patients.
